Добрый день, Гость! Представляем Вам наши форумы. Вы можете зарегистрироваться чтобы писать на форумах или зайдите под своим именем, если Вы уже регистрировались.
   
   


Форум
 SX CMS / Баги и ошибки
         Восстановление БД

Похожие темы

Восстановление БД


События Воскресенье, 29.11.2009, 10:49

Kurman

Группа: Пользователь
Ранг: Продвинутый
Cообщений: 237
Регистрация: 26.10.2009
Город: Moscow
У кого ошибки выдает?
Только что ставил обновление по sape и feedlinks, что-то пошло не так. Перед обновлением естественно БД прямо с админки забэкапил. После неудачных опытов же, решил восстановить, но выходят ошибки при попытке создать таблицу:
Код
DROP TABLE IF EXISTS `sys_codeblock`;
CREATE TABLE `sys_codeblock` (
Id int(10) DEFAULT NULL auto_increment,
Name varchar(200) DEFAULT NULL ,
Inhalt longtext DEFAULT NULL ,
Benutzer int(10) unsigned DEFAULT '0' ,
Datum int(14) DEFAULT '0' ,
Gruppen varchar(200) DEFAULT NULL ,
Aktiv enum('0','1') DEFAULT '1'
) TYPE=MyISAM;

и таблицу
Код
DROP TABLE IF EXISTS `sys_shop_kundendownloads`;
CREATE TABLE `sys_shop_kundendownloads` (
Id int(10) DEFAULT NULL auto_increment,
Bestellung int(10) unsigned DEFAULT '0' ,
Kunde int(10) unsigned DEFAULT '0' ,
Datum int(14) unsigned DEFAULT '0' ,
Datei varchar(255) DEFAULT NULL ,
Titel varchar(200) DEFAULT NULL ,
Beschreibung text DEFAULT NULL ,
Downloads int(5) unsigned DEFAULT '0'
) TYPE=MyISAM;

Выдает ошибку 1075.

P.S. Новые ББ-коды на форуме более красивы чем предыдущие Победа

P.S.S. Ещё один баг форума - как видите в поле цитирования кода снизу есть пустое пространство - там скорее всего сам тег вставки кода при показе этого тега вставляет переносы строк. И ещё, Когда постил эту тему, то хотел прикрепить скрины, но форум сказал что доступ запрещен. ПОтом, после тгоо как запостил, открыл редактировать, и доступ оказался разрешен.
Вложения


Пользователь офлайн
События Воскресенье, 29.11.2009, 11:09

Kurman

Автор текущей темы
Группа: Пользователь
Ранг: Продвинутый
Cообщений: 237
Регистрация: 26.10.2009
Город: Moscow
Экспортировал эти две таблицы с локалки и запустил - ошибку не выдало и создало таблицы.
Можно сравнить оба запроса. Вот код, что принялся:
Код
CREATE TABLE IF NOT EXISTS `sys_codeblock` (
`Id` int(10) NOT NULL auto_increment,
`Name` varchar(200) NOT NULL,
`Inhalt` longtext NOT NULL,
`Benutzer` int(10) unsigned NOT NULL,
`Datum` int(14) NOT NULL,
`Gruppen` varchar(200) NOT NULL,
`Aktiv` enum('0','1') NOT NULL default '1',
KEY `Id` (`Id`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8 AUTO_INCREMENT=1 ;

CREATE TABLE IF NOT EXISTS `sys_shop_kundendownloads` (
`Id` int(10) NOT NULL auto_increment,
`Bestellung` int(10) unsigned NOT NULL,
`Kunde` int(10) unsigned NOT NULL,
`Datum` int(14) unsigned NOT NULL,
`Datei` varchar(255) NOT NULL,
`Titel` varchar(200) NOT NULL default '',
`Beschreibung` text NOT NULL,
`Downloads` int(5) unsigned NOT NULL,
KEY `Id` (`Id`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8 AUTO_INCREMENT=1 ;
Пользователь офлайн
События Воскресенье, 29.11.2009, 15:14

SX

Группа: Администратор
Cообщений: 3016
Регистрация: 23.10.2009
Конечно ошибки, у тебя в первых запросах KEY `Id` (`Id`) нет.
Кстати sape и feedlinks базу не используют.
При вставке кода про лишние переносы знаю, там функция тупо строки всего сообщения считает, как нить перепишу


Пользователь офлайн
События Воскресенье, 13.12.2009, 00:59

Kurman

Автор текущей темы
Группа: Пользователь
Ранг: Продвинутый
Cообщений: 237
Регистрация: 26.10.2009
Город: Moscow
Ошибки не решены ещё?

В этой 1.02а7 сборке тоже делаю резерв. базы и пытаюсь восстановить - не хочет эти две таблицы создавать.

Ничего не меняю и не манипулирую с таблицами - как есть в сборке. Просто сделать бэкап и восстановить не получается. Приходиться вручную эти две таблицы создавать, а потом уже импортировать данные. При установке таких ошибок не выдает - все прекрасно создается.

При бэкапе что-то не так делает сам скрипт и mysql потом не хочет их скушать.
Пользователь офлайн
События Воскресенье, 13.12.2009, 23:05

SX

Группа: Администратор
Cообщений: 3016
Регистрация: 23.10.2009
Цитата
Автор: Kurman
Ошибки не решены ещё?

В этой 1.02а7 сборке тоже делаю резерв. базы и пытаюсь восстановить - не хочет эти две таблицы создавать.

Ничего не меняю и не манипулирую с таблицами - как есть в сборке. Просто сделать бэкап и восстановить не получается. Приходиться вручную эти две таблицы создавать, а потом уже импортировать данные. При установке таких ошибок не выдает - все прекрасно создается.

При бэкапе что-то не так делает сам скрипт и mysql потом не хочет их скушать.

Поправил, можешь потестить


Вложения
admin.rar   (1 x загружено | 8 Кб)   



Пользователь офлайн
События Понедельник, 14.12.2009, 01:31

Kurman

Автор текущей темы
Группа: Пользователь
Ранг: Продвинутый
Cообщений: 237
Регистрация: 26.10.2009
Город: Moscow
Теперь уже другую ошибку дает. И с админки и с phpmyadmin одно и то же.
Вложения
Пользователь офлайн
События Понедельник, 14.12.2009, 02:14

SX

Группа: Администратор
Cообщений: 3016
Регистрация: 23.10.2009
Проверь как экспортит через phpmyadmin
вот так должна выглядеть строка, без цифр, возможно эта строка испорчена импортом прошлой версии, там действительно косяк был
вот cделал экспорт

PHP-код
DROP TABLE IF EXISTS `sys_f_topic_read`;
CREATE TABLE `sys_f_topic_read` (
 `
Usrint(11NOT NULL DEFAULT '0',
 `
Topicint(11NOT NULL DEFAULT '0',
 `
ReadOntimestamp NOT NULL DEFAULT CURRENT_TIMESTAMP on update CURRENT_TIMESTAMP,
 
PRIMARY KEY (`Usr`,`Topic`)
TYPE=MyISAM DEFAULT CHARSET=utf8;



Пользователь офлайн
События Понедельник, 14.12.2009, 03:34

Kurman

Автор текущей темы
Группа: Пользователь
Ранг: Продвинутый
Cообщений: 237
Регистрация: 26.10.2009
Город: Moscow
Да, этой таблицы там вообще не было.

Создал её, и после этого через phpmyadmin экспорт-импорт теперь делается без ошибок.
Пользователь офлайн
События Пятница, 28.09.2012, 12:35

ShadoW

Группа: Пользователь
Ранг: Продвинутый
Cообщений: 258
Регистрация: 20.08.2011
Экспорт / Импорт
Экспорт Базы MySQL из админки:

Была необходимость экспортировать таблицу заказов _shop_bestellungen, но сохраняется пустой файл. Грустно
А когда пытаешься экспортировать все таблице, там вообще просто белый лист.

Вот таблицу _benutzer получилось сохранить.

Как-то короче не понятно все это работает или скорее не работает Смешно

P.S. Пробовал не на чистой сборке. Может это только и у меня. Хотя не уверен...


И еще не большая неприятность, которая уже достала - делаешь выборку заказов по фильтру. Удаляешь один из заказов и фильтр сбрасывается - и вылазят снова все заказы.
Пользователь офлайн
События Воскресенье, 30.09.2012, 21:17

SX

Группа: Администратор
Cообщений: 3016
Регистрация: 23.10.2009
Экспорт / Импорт
Цитата
Автор: ShadoW
Экспорт Базы MySQL из админки:

Была необходимость экспортировать таблицу заказов _shop_bestellungen, но сохраняется пустой файл. Грустно
А когда пытаешься экспортировать все таблице, там вообще просто белый лист.

Вот таблицу _benutzer получилось сохранить.

Как-то короче не понятно все это работает или скорее не работает Смешно

P.S. Пробовал не на чистой сборке. Может это только и у меня. Хотя не уверен...


И еще не большая неприятность, которая уже достала - делаешь выборку заказов по фильтру. Удаляешь один из заказов и фильтр сбрасывается - и вылазят снова все заказы.


Для решения проблем имеется режим отладки.
Цитата
А когда пытаешься экспортировать все таблице, там вообще просто белый лист.

Только что проверил, все прекрасно экспортируется, проблема я думаю в большом количестве заказов, а для их экспорта нужно увеличивать время выполнения скрипта или объем выделяемой памяти. Так что здесь лишь лимиты сервера


Пользователь офлайн


Похожие темы  |   Предыдущая тема  |   Следующая тема

Быстрый переход:  
 

 Сейчас на сайте

Пользователей: 0, Гостей: 1

Поисковые боты: 110
Bot(62), BingBot(8), oBot(39), Googlebot
 Статистика форума

  Темы Сообщения Пользователи
За сутки:
За неделю:
За месяц:
Всего:
Мы приветствуем нового участника: wonad81290
 Дни рождения

yurymaslov (85), Роман (38), Салихбек (32)
Copyright © 2009 - 2024 SX All rights reserved | Powered by SX CMS 1.06 UTF | Контакты